1994 Audi 100 vs. 2008 Nissan 350Z
To start off, 2008 Nissan 350Z is newer by 14 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1994 Audi 100.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1994 Audi 100 would be higher. At 3,498 cc (6 cylinders), 2008 Nissan 350Z is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 Nissan 350Z (306 HP @ 6800 RPM) has 133 more horse power than 1994 Audi 100. (173 HP @ 5500 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2008 Nissan 350Z should accelerate faster than 1994 Audi 100.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 1994 Audi 100 weights approximately 10 kg more than 2008 Nissan 350Z.
